Abstract

The invention discloses an active noise reduction binaural automatic debugging TWS Bluetooth earphone, and the earphone comprises a TWS Bluetooth earphone charging box; a TWS Bluetooth earphone charging box cover is hinged to the top of the TWS Bluetooth earphone charging box, and the TWS Bluetooth earphone charging box cover and the TWS Bluetooth earphone charging box are clamped together. Opposite TWS Bluetooth earphone charging jacks are formed in the top of the TWS Bluetooth earphone charging box, and the TWS Bluetooth earphone charging box cover is hinged to the top of the TWS Bluetooth earphone charging box, so the top of the TWS Bluetooth earphone charging box is sealed conveniently, and the TWS Bluetooth earphone can be protected, so the TWS Bluetooth earphone is not prone to damage; A TWS Bluetooth earphone charging jack is formed in the top of the TWS Bluetooth earphone charging box, so the TWS Bluetooth earphone can be conveniently inserted into the TWS Bluetooth earphone charging jack, and the TWS Bluetooth earphone can be stored and charged.

technical field [0001] The invention belongs to the technical field of TWS bluetooth earphones, in particular to a TWS bluetooth earphone equipped with active noise reduction binaural automatic debugging. Background technique [0002] For now, TWS earphones are composed of a master earphone and a slave earphone. The master earphone and the slave earphone are respectively equipped with Bluetooth chips. During the process of listening to music, the master earphone reads the local audio stored in the Bluetooth chip in advance, and The local audio is transmitted to the slave headset through Bluetooth, so that both the master headset and the slave headset can play music; and during the call, the master headset communicates with the mobile phone through the Bluetooth chip to obtain the call voice from the mobile phone, and then the The call voice is played by the speaker built into the main earphone, and the call voice playback function is realized in the TWS mobile phone.
